STELLAR SERVICES H-1B Visa Sponsorship & Salary Data
STELLAR SERVICES has filed 82 H-1B labor condition applications from FY 2020 to FY 2025, with 81 certified. The median H-1B salary at STELLAR SERVICES is $88,000, which is 27% lower than the national H-1B median of $120,000.
Salary Analysis
Salary Range
- 10th percentile: $68,000
- 25th percentile: $80,000
- Median: $88,000
- 75th percentile: $105,000
- 90th percentile: $115,000
Wage Level Distribution
- Level I (Entry): 32 (40%)
- Level II (Qualified): 40 (49%)
- Level III (Experienced): 8 (10%)
- Level IV (Expert): 1 (1%)
Trend (2020-2025)
- Starting median: $85,000
- Current median: $100,131
- Growth: +18%

Detailed Breakdown
H-1B Job Titles at STELLAR SERVICES
| Job Title | Filings | Median Salary |
|---|---|---|
| Programmer | 21 | $86,424 |
| Data Analyst | 14 | $83,990 |
| Software Developer | 10 | $105,000 |
| Architect | 6 | $95,000 |
| Technology Lead | 4 | $120,000 |
| Project Administrator | 4 | $88,000 |
H-1B Locations for STELLAR SERVICES
| Location | Filings | Median Salary |
|---|---|---|
| New York, NY | 74 | $90,000 |
| Atlanta, GA | 7 | $80,000 |

What wage level does STELLAR SERVICES use for H-1B?
STELLAR SERVICES primarily files H-1B applications at Wage Level II, accounting for 49% of their filings. DOL wage levels range from Level I (entry-level, 17th percentile of local wages) to Level IV (expert, 67th percentile). Wage level determines both salary requirements and, under recent H-1B rules, lottery selection priority. Higher wage levels receive preference in the H-1B lottery, making STELLAR SERVICES's wage level distribution an important factor for prospective applicants assessing their chances of H-1B selection.
